Item 2.  
Identity and Background.
Item 2 is hereby amended and restated in its entirety as follows:
(a)-(f)
This Schedule 13D is being filed jointly by Lurie Investment Fund, L.L.C. (“LIF”), Eagle Capital Management, LLC (“ECM”), Alfa-Tech, LLC (“ATL”), Anda-Proquest, LLC (“APL”) AOQ Trust, WASK Investments, LLC (“WASK”), LFT Partnership (“LFT”), the Ann and Robert H. Lurie Foundation (the “Foundation”), Lurie Investments, Inc. (“LII”) and Mark Slezak (collectively, the “Reporting Persons”). LIF, ECM, ATL, APL and WASK are each Delaware limited liability companies. LII is an Illinois corporation. AOQ Trust is a trust administered under the laws of Illinois. LFT is an Illinois general partnership. The Foundation is an Illinois not-for-profit corporation. Mark Slezak is the investment manager of LFT and the managing member of APL and WASK. Mark Slezak is the sole member of ECM which is the sole managing member of ATL. ECM as the Executive Managing Member of LIF has the sole voting and dispositive power over the shares of Common Stock held by LIF. Mark Slezak is a trustee of the AOQ Trust. Mark Slezak is the chief executive officer and a director of LII. Ann Lurie is the president and a director of LII. The sole stockholder of LII is the Ann Lurie Revocable Trust, a trust administered under the laws of Illinois. The Foundation is a charitable organization of which Ann Lurie is president and a director and Mark Slezak is a vice president and a director. The principal business of each LIF, ECM, ATL, APL, WASK, LII, AOQ Trust and the Ann Lurie Revocable Trust is investments. The principal business of Mark Slezak is acting as an investment advisor to a family investment office. Mr. Slezak is also chairman of the board of directors of the Issuer. The principal business of Ann Lurie is private investments. Mark Slezak and Ann Lurie are citizens of the United States.
The business address for each of the Reporting Persons and each of the other persons named in this Item 2 is 440 West Ontario Street, Chicago, Illinois 60654. Item 3.  
Source and Amount of Funds or Other Consideration.
Item 3 is hereby amended by adding the following as the last paragraph thereof:
On May 10, 2011, ATL and APL, using working capital, each purchased 1,350,000 shares of Common Stock in an underwritten offering at a purchase price of $2.20 per share (such shares, the “May 2011 Purchased Shares” and collectively with the AOQ Purchased Shares, the LII Purchased Shares, the LIF Purchased Shares, the May 2009 Purchased Shares, and the October 2009 Purchased Shares, the “Purchased Shares”).

Item 6.  
Contracts, Arrangements, Understandings or Relationships with Respect to Securities of the Issuer.
All of the directors and executive officers of the Issuer including Mark Slezak, chairman of the board of directors of the Issuer and one of the Reporting Persons, executed a lock-up agreement (the “Lock-up Agreement”) dated May 10, 2011 with Piper Jaffray & Co. (the “Underwriter”) in connection with the acquisition of the May 2011 Purchased Shares that prohibits him from offering for sale, pledging, assigning, encumbering, announcing the intention to sell, selling, contracting to sell, granting any option, right or warrant to purchase, or otherwise transferring or disposing of, any shares of the Common Stock or any securities convertible into or exercisable or exchangeable for shares of the Common Stock for a period of at least 90 days following the date of the prospectus supplement (which was dated May 10, 2011) offering the Common Stock including the May 2011 Purchased Shares without the prior written consent of the Underwriter. The Lock-up Agreement does not prohibit Mark Slezak from transferring shares of Common Stock for bona fide estate or tax planning purposes, subject to certain requirements, including that the transferee be subject to the same lock-up terms, or pursuant to Rule 10b5-1 trading plans in existence as of the date of the prospectus supplement. The 90-day lock-up is subject to extension if (i) during the last 17 days of the lock-up period the Issuer issues an earnings release or material news or a material event relating to the Issuer occurs or (ii) prior to the expiration of the lock-up period, the Issuer announces that it will release earnings results during the 16-day period beginning on the last day of the lock-up period, in which case the restrictions imposed in the Lock-up Agreement shall continue to apply until the expiration of the 18-day period beginning on the issuance of the earnings release or the occurrence of the material news or material event, unless the Underwriter waives the extension in writing. This description of the Lock-up Agreement is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the document, a copy of which is incorporated herein by reference.
